Book Description

Feb 3 1994
As children, Richard and his friends called themselves the Byker Chapter. Now all that remains are his memories and a special photograph. When the images in the photograph begin to fade, it's as if his friends never existed; someone is stalking the Chapter, a spectre from their past is closing in.

Move over Mr. King, Stephen Laws has hit the American audience and there "ain't no stoppin us now!" I love this man's books, he writes in such a way to give the impression the reader is watching a movie. Everything flows, there are no odd moments where he seems to be struggling with the plot or storyline. This book kept me on the edge of my seat, as have all the other books by Mr. Laws I have read.

This book is about revenge, trust, and friendship. A group consisting of 6 guys and 1 girl travel a road together, first in friendship, lastly in revenge and horror. I don't want to give anything away and spoil it for you, but this is a keeper.

I have read a couple books by Mr. Laws and have never been disappointed with any of them, but this is by far my favorite to date. The story moves at a break-neck speed and is must for horror fans. Give it a try, I think you'll love it
